Songs to check out this week:
Tokyo Police Club “Tessellate” – love it ...from the opening drums to the line "we're running barefoot you and I." This little band from Toronto is making a name for themselves worldwide, so take note. Other tracks: Juno, In A Cave, Your English Is Good and Sixties Remake.
The Priddle Concern "Care About You"– this band is for those who wish Greg Norri would give Bill Priddle the mic back in Treble Charger. It's like a flashback to the 90s and that signature sound of old school Treble Charger.
Weezer "Pork and Beans” – this is the first single from Weezer's upcoming "The Red Album." It's fun, it's summer, welcome back Weezer.
Blind Melon "Wishing Well” – I don't mind this song even though Blind Melon to me was always just about Shannon Hoon and the magic he brought to the band. I think Travis Warren does a decent job of fronting the revised band. It's worth a listen.
